* {text-align: right;} .header-title {text-align: center;} .avatar {float: right; margin-right: 0; margin-left: 20px;} .nav li {float: right;} .article ol {margin: 0 40px 20px 0;} .article ul {margin: 0 20px 20px 0;} /********** @media **********/ @media all and (max-width: 480px) { } /********** @media **********/ @media all and (min-width: 481px) and (max-width: 1199px) { .section {float: right;} .aside {float: left;} } /********** @media **********/ @media all and (min-width: 1200px) { .section {float: right;} .aside {float: left;} }